Output ef6b84f16676caa1e108c11d047ca1754a91bd430e878842f371896c9d174537:1

value
674386951
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c89f78b86ad1d8b7170252a1be7ae8191fc64097 OP_EQUAL
address
3Kyp7BssipbNYMTgDnSaf3sDfaoNwEeVfL
transaction
ef6b84f16676caa1e108c11d047ca1754a91bd430e878842f371896c9d174537
spent
true